On 20 October 2022, the University of the Free State (UFS) Faculty of Theology and Religion will present the distinguished Tutu-Jonker lecture in honour of the late Archbishop Desmond Tutu and Prof Willie Jonker. These two theologians are well-known in South Africa for their emphasis on reconciliation, and the series of lectures is a tribute to their reconciliatory efforts.

This will be the first in-person Tutu-Jonker lecture since COVID-19 and the passing of Archbishop Tutu. The keynote speaker, Dr Lazarus Mokobake, Chaplain in the South African Defence Force, will deliver the lecture, themed: ‘Faltering resilience – a nation in need of conciliation’.

First-years take part in carnival of opportunities
2009-01-29

 
The Division Student Development and Success at the University of the Free State (UFS) presented an event at the Rag Farm on the Main Campus in Bloemfontein this week during which all the activities and organisations on campus introduced themselves to the first-year students. Here are, from the left: Prof. Teuns Verschoor, Acting Rector of the UFS, PC Pretorius, representative on the Student Representative Council (SRC) for student development and third-year Theology student and Suné Lotter, Vice-President of the SRC and fifth-year student in Corporate Communication.
